Hi Guillaume,
I have got to compile your source, and the result binary v0.30 works
like a charm on my Dragon64, Shift left and right and shift S work
perfect, thanks a lot!
The odd thing is that it is longer (some 16841 bytes)
This seems due to the fact that at the end of the code it is appended
a lot of space, say 512x16 (DISKARR), whilst prior versions were much
shorter than that ...
Is that correct?

Hi Guillaume.
Have given a peek at the asm source and found the  conditional code
for the ports for CoCo/Dragon.
The I searched through the binary that fails and it contains FF49, this is
not used in Dragon, so it seems that it has been packed using the CoCo
output from the compilation instead ... I might be wrong, of course.
